The alliance system, which were the triple alliance formed by Germany,Italy and Austria-Hungary and the Triple Entente formed by UK,France and Russia.

The alliance system had caused great suspicion among the nations, as the alliance system was meant to be kept secret. The nations would be wary that they were to start war as they found backups for themselves.

It also support a nation's will to start a war as they would have back up, this urged WWI to happen.For example, with the support of Germany (blank cheque) Austria-Hungary sent an ultimatum to Serbia,which was impossible for Serbia to fulfill, finally lead to the outburst of WWI.

In addition, the system would enlarge the war scale to become a world war as one another would be drag into the war if one were involved.

The economy actually grew in 1973 by 5.65%, but then it fell sharply, and fell byn -0.5 in 1974.

The reason for this drop was the 1973 oil crisis, after several Oil-exporting Arab Nations, launched an embargo against countries that had supported Israel in the Yom Kippur War, among these, the United States.

This embargo was very negative for the American economy, because the United States depended on these Arab Nations for its oil supply. Oil became scarce, which made energy, fuel, gasoline, and so on, more expensive. This naturally depressed economic activity because producing goods or services was now more expensive, or even impossible.
